Today marks 80 days since former Zimbabwean cabinet minister and opposition leader Jameson Timba, along with 77 others, were arbitrarily arrested, beaten, and jailed without bail. Among those jailed is a woman who has been living in prison with her one-year-old child. Another

Today marks 80 days since former Zimbabwean cabinet minister and opposition leader Jameson Timba, along with 77 others, were arbitrarily arrested, beaten, and jailed without bail.
Among those jailed is a woman who has been living in prison with her one-year-old child.
